Transaction 37639e2053347054f81131f63c84443d35c7b79d1524c20935e6a5e009ce8271
1 Input
1 Output
-
37639e2053347054f81131f63c84443d35c7b79d1524c20935e6a5e009ce8271:0
- value
- 41553214
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5fe5eaec39462cd09594c7c131c63be84a00760 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LWVenf7orfjLy2mCnskNyj5BmBxXv2PDB